> > With the latest CVS, it seems that completion of filenames containing
> > spaces is broken:
> >
> > % ls .mozilla/A<TAB>
> > % ls .mozilla/Adam\ Spiers/
> > % ls .mozilla/Adam\ Spiers/<TAB>
> > % ls .mozilla/Adam\ Spiers/
> > ^
> > cursor is now here
> >
> > i.e. the final <TAB> inserts a space, despite there being files in the
> > directory.
>
> Hm, works for me both with -f and with my usual setup. What are your
> styles?
I've narrowed it down to a test case:
pulse% zsh -f
pulse% autoload compinit
pulse% compinit
pulse% setopt globcomplete
